    LinkedIn Marketing Solutions (LMS) has a solid growth trajectory and has been rapidly gaining market share.

    A key part of our roadmap is to enable secure and private data collaboration with our advertisers and partners to power measurement and activation use cases that uncover insights that help them understand their customer's behavior and continue to drive higher customer engagement through increased investment with LinkedIn's marketing solutions.

    A solution that provides this secure collaboration functionality is referred to as a Data Clean Room.

    The Clean Room team's mission is to build / or integrate with a best in class platform that enables this collaboration, while being compliant, safeguarding confidentiality of customer's data and preserving privacy of the users.
